Construct an identity matrix of order n in JavaScript



Identity Matrix

An identity Matrix is a matrix which is n × n square matrix where the diagonal consist of ones and the other elements are all zeros.

For example an identity matrix of order is will be −

const arr = [    [1, 0, 0],    [0, 1, 0],    [0, 0, 1] ];

We are required to write a JavaScript function that takes in a number, say n, and returns an identity matrix of n*n order.

Example

Following is the code −

const num = 5; const constructIdentity = (num = 1) => {    const res = [];    for(let i = 0; i < num; i++){       if(!res[i]){          res[i] = [];       };       for(let j = 0; j < num; j++){          if(i === j){             res[i][j] = 1;          }else{             res[i][j] = 0;          };       };    };    return res; }; console.log(constructIdentity(num));

Output

Following is the output on console −

[    [ 1, 0, 0, 0, 0 ],    [ 0, 1, 0, 0, 0 ],    [ 0, 0, 1, 0, 0 ],    [ 0, 0, 0, 1, 0 ],    [       0,       0,       0,       0,       1    ] ]
